Do Humans Use Pheromones?
Mar 26, 2018•48 min•Transcript available on Metacast Episode description
Bo and I discuss the evidence that supports and refutes a role played by pheromones in guiding human attraction - as well as a potential role played by the immune system in making some people more attractive than others, guiding human attraction and even human evolution.